Output 4032121cf7ff1aaac5790024a9d0f13b3fe159e13a2db18ca7683777a8570f9b:91

value
2051620
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ba0e32bcfc9e48613203a20f67d1d8688e3f64c OP_EQUAL
address
3LFhq8u2LT66XHzrorfkkkkGtHkXHYJacu
transaction
4032121cf7ff1aaac5790024a9d0f13b3fe159e13a2db18ca7683777a8570f9b
confirmations
243930
spent
true